62-year-old woman charged after massive car crash in Mississauga

MISSISSAUGA- A 62-year-old woman has been charged after last Friday’s massive multi-vehicle crash in Mississauga that left nearly two dozen people injured.

On Oct. 25, a black SUV collided with more than a dozen vehicles before crashing into a hydro pole on Dundas Street East, approaching Jaguar Valley Road.

More than 20 people faced minor injuries, including the accused, as a result of the pile-up.

Joycelyn Johnson of Mississauga was charged with dangerous operation causing bodily harm on Thursday, and is scheduled to appear in court on Dec. 3 in Brampton.
